[K artu Hasil St udi] Data Nilai Diambil Laporan
Data Nilai Diambil KHS Data Nilai Diambil Transkrip
[Form Nilai]
[Laporan Nilai Akademik]
[Transkrip Nilai] Nilai Diubah
[Dat a Nilai] Data Nilai Diubah
[Nilai Disimpan] Data Nilai Disimpan
[Dat a Mahasiswa Diambil] [Dat a Mat a Kuliah Diambil]
Direktur Mahasiswa
Akademisi 1
Mahasiswa 4
Mata Kuliah 3.1
Proses Mengolah Nilai
3.2 Proses Menyimpan
Nilai
3.3 Proses Meubah Nilai
3.4 Mencetak Transkrip Nilai
3.5 Proses Mencetak Kart u
Hasil St udi 3.6
Proses Mencetak Laporan Nilai
5 Nilai
Gambar 4.9 Sub Transaksi Penilaian Akademik DFD level 1
4.3 Entity Relationship Diagram
4.3.1 Conceptual Data Model
Pada Gambar 4.10 Conceptual Data Model CDM dari Rancang Bangung Aplikasi Penilaian akademik Berbasis web terdapat 8 tabel. Masing-
masing tabel
mempunyai relasi
ke tabel-tabel
yang lain.
Mempunyai S emester Menilai
Mempunyai_kurikulum Ada Ruangan
mempunyai Ada
Memiliki Plot Mempunyai P lot
Kart u Hasil Studi Mempunyai Nilai
Memiliki Mahasiswa
NIM Nama Mahasiswa
Jenis Kelamin Alamat Mahasiswa
Tempat Lahir Tanggal Lahir
No Telepon
Progam S tudi Kode Progam St udi
Nama P rogam S tudi Mata Kuliah
Kode Mata Kuliah Nama Matakuliah
SK S Akademisi
Kode_K aryawan PIN
Nama Jenis Kelamin
Alamat No Telp
St at us Nilai
Nilai Partisipasi Nilai Tugas
Nilai UTS Nilai UA S
Nilai Akhir Nilai Huruf
Semester Kode Semest er
Tahun Ajar Semester
St at us Plotting A jar
Kode Plot ting Ruangan
Hari Jam
Ruangan Kode Ruangan
Nama Ruangan
Gambar 4.10 Conceptual Data ModelCDM 26
4.3.2 Physical Data Model
Pada Gambar 4.11 merupakan Physical Data Model PDM yang telah di- generate dari conceptual data model yang sebelumnya dari Rancang Bangung
Aplikasi Penilaian akademik. PDM dapat dilihat pada lampiran telah yang disertakan. PDM yang sudah dilampirkan juga terdapat 8 tabel yang sudah saling
terhubung. Tabel-tabel tersebut yaitu tabel master Semester, tabel master Program Studi, tabel master Ruangan, tabel master Mata Kuliah, tabel master Mahasiswa,
tabel master Akademisi . Sedangkan tabel transaksi adalah tabel nilai dan Plotting Ajar.
KODE_KA RY AW AN = KODE_KARYA WA N
KODE_PROGRAM_STUDI = K ODE _P ROGRAM_S TUDI
KODE_RUANGAN = KODE_RUANGAN KODE_SE MES TE R = K ODE _S EME STER
KODE_SE MES TE R = K ODE _S EME STER KODE_MA TA _K ULIA H = K ODE _MA TA_KULIAH
KODE_KA RY AW AN = KODE_KARYA WA N KODE_MA TA _K ULIA H = K ODE _MA TA_KULIAH
NIM = NIM
KODE_PROGRAM_STUDI = K ODE _P ROGRAM_S TUDI MAHAS ISW A
NIM CHAR11
KODE_PROGRAM_STUDI VA RCHAR6
NA MA_MAHASISW A VA RCHAR100
JENIS _K ELAMIN CHAR1
ALA MAT_MA HA SIS WA VA RCHAR100
TEMP AT_LA HIR VA RCHAR100
TANGGAL_LAHIR DA TETIME SE COND
NO_TELE PON VA RCHAR12
KODE_SE MES TE R varchar6
PROGRAM_STUDI KODE_PROGRAM_STUDI
VA RCHAR6 NA MA_PROGRA M_STUDI
VA RCHAR100 MATA _K ULIA H
KODE_PROGRAM_STUDI VA RCHAR6
KODE_MA TA _K ULIA H VA RCHAR6
KODE_SE MES TE R VA RCHAR6
NA MA_MATAK ULIA H VA RCHAR50
SK S NUMERIC1
AK ADEMIS I KODE_KA RY AW AN
VA RCHAR6 NA MA
VA RCHAR100 JENIS _K ELAMIN
CHAR1 ALA MAT
VA RCHAR100 NO_TELP
VA RCHAR12 STA TUS
VA RCHAR10 PIN
VA RCHAR6 NILAI
KODE_KA RY AW AN varchar6
KODE_MA TA _K ULIA H VA RCHAR6
NIM CHAR11
KODE_PROGRAM_STUDI VA RCHAR6
NILAI_P ARTISIP AS I INTEGE R
NILAI_TUGAS INTEGE R
NILAI_UTS INTEGE R
NILAI_UAS INTEGE R
NILAI_A KHIR INTEGE R
NILAI_HURUF VA RCHAR2
SE MES TE R KODE_SE MES TE R
VA RCHAR6 TAHUN_AJA R
VA RCHAR6 SE MES TE R
VA RCHAR6 STA TUS
VA RCHAR10 PLOTTING_AJAR
KODE_PLOTTING VA RCHAR6
KODE_SE MES TE R VA RCHAR6
KODE_KA RY AW AN VA RCHAR6
KODE_MA TA _K ULIA H VA RCHAR6
KODE_RUANGAN VA RCHAR6
KODE_PROGRAM_STUDI VA RCHAR6
HA RI DA TETIME SE COND
JAM_ DA TETIME SE COND
RUANGAN KODE_RUANGAN
VA RCHAR6 NA MA_RUANGAN
VA RCHAR50
Gambar 4.11 Physical Data Model PDM
28
4.4 Struktur File